Everything you wanted to know (but didn’t think to ask) about Web Fonts - 06/07/2011

Web fonts, how text appears online, have been an issue for web developers since the beginning of the Internet. Several methods at standardizing fonts have been attempted, however nothing has been resolved. Learn how developers and designers are tackling this problem head on.

Ruby and Ruby on Rails (RoR) - 07/15/2008

Ruby is a scripted, object oriented programming language released in the mid 1990's. Some of the strengths of Ruby include easy to use text processing through robust string and regular expression classes, automatic memory management, and powerful run time
